Lines Matching refs:ModeData

625   BiosVideoPrivate->ModeData              = NULL;
1005 if (BiosVideoPrivate->ModeData != NULL) {
1006 FreePool (BiosVideoPrivate->ModeData);
1612 BiosVideoPrivate->ModeData,
1617 if (BiosVideoPrivate->ModeData != NULL) {
1618 FreePool (BiosVideoPrivate->ModeData);
1667 BiosVideoPrivate->ModeData = ModeBuffer;
1693 BIOS_VIDEO_MODE_DATA *ModeData;
1694 ModeData = &BiosVideoPrivate->ModeData[HighestResolutionMode];
1696 ModeData->HorizontalResolution, ModeData->VerticalResolution));
1724 if (BiosVideoPrivate->ModeData != NULL) {
1725 FreePool (BiosVideoPrivate->ModeData);
1726 BiosVideoPrivate->ModeData = NULL;
1786 BiosVideoPrivate->ModeData = ModeBuffer;
1799 if (BiosVideoPrivate->ModeData != NULL) {
1800 FreePool (BiosVideoPrivate->ModeData);
1801 BiosVideoPrivate->ModeData = NULL;
1846 BIOS_VIDEO_MODE_DATA *ModeData;
1872 ModeData = &BiosVideoPrivate->ModeData[ModeNumber];
1874 (*Info)->HorizontalResolution = ModeData->HorizontalResolution;
1875 (*Info)->VerticalResolution = ModeData->VerticalResolution;
1876 (*Info)->PixelFormat = ModeData->PixelFormat;
1877 CopyMem (&((*Info)->PixelInformation), &(ModeData->PixelBitMask), sizeof(ModeData->PixelBitMask));
1879 (*Info)->PixelsPerScanLine = (ModeData->BytesPerScanLine * 8) / ModeData->BitsPerPixel;
1888 @param ModeData The mode data to be set.
1900 IN BIOS_VIDEO_MODE_DATA *ModeData,
1920 ModeData->BytesPerScanLine
1930 if (ModeData->VbeModeNumber < 0x100) {
1941 Regs.X.AX = ModeData->VbeModeNumber;
1950 ModeData->BytesPerScanLine * ModeData->VerticalResolution
1959 Regs.X.BX = (UINT16) (ModeData->VbeModeNumber | VESA_BIOS_EXTENSIONS_MODE_NUMBER_LINEAR_FRAME_BUFFER);
1983 (UINT64) (UINTN) ModeData->LinearFrameBuffer,
1984 (ModeData->BytesPerScanLine * ModeData->VerticalResolution) >> 2,
2016 BIOS_VIDEO_MODE_DATA *ModeData;
2025 ModeData = &BiosVideoPrivate->ModeData[ModeNumber];
2044 ModeData->HorizontalResolution,
2045 ModeData->VerticalResolution,
2051 Status = BiosVideoSetModeWorker (BiosVideoPrivate, ModeData, BiosVideoPrivate->GopDevicePath);
2058 This->Mode->Info->HorizontalResolution = ModeData->HorizontalResolution;
2059 This->Mode->Info->VerticalResolution = ModeData->VerticalResolution;
2060 This->Mode->Info->PixelFormat = ModeData->PixelFormat;
2061 CopyMem (&(This->Mode->Info->PixelInformation), &(ModeData->PixelBitMask), sizeof (ModeData->PixelBitMask));
2062 This->Mode->Info->PixelsPerScanLine = (ModeData->BytesPerScanLine * 8) / ModeData->BitsPerPixel;
2068 This->Mode->FrameBufferBase = (EFI_PHYSICAL_ADDRESS) (UINTN) ModeData->LinearFrameBuffer;
2069 This->Mode->FrameBufferSize = ModeData->FrameBufferSize;
2499 Mode = &BiosVideoPrivate->ModeData[This->Mode->Mode];
2750 MemAddress = BiosVideoPrivate->ModeData[CurrentMode].LinearFrameBuffer;
2751 BytesPerScanLine = BiosVideoPrivate->ModeData[CurrentMode].BytesPerScanLine >> 3;
2767 if (SourceY + Height > BiosVideoPrivate->ModeData[CurrentMode].VerticalResolution) {
2771 if (SourceX + Width > BiosVideoPrivate->ModeData[CurrentMode].HorizontalResolution) {
2778 if (DestinationY + Height > BiosVideoPrivate->ModeData[CurrentMode].VerticalResolution) {
2782 if (DestinationX + Width > BiosVideoPrivate->ModeData[CurrentMode].HorizontalResolution) {